Southampton have confirmed the return of experienced midfielder Oriol Romeu, who has rejoined the club on a short-term contract until the end of the season.
The 33-year-old Spaniard, a familiar face to Saints supporters, brings a wealth of experience and leadership back to St Mary’s as the club continues its push for promotion. Romeu previously spent seven successful seasons with Southampton between 2015 and 2022, establishing himself as a key figure in the heart of midfield before moving to Girona.
His return is seen as a major boost to manager Russell Martin’s squad, adding much-needed depth and composure in midfield. Known for his tactical intelligence, strong defensive positioning, and ability to control the tempo of matches, Romeu’s presence is expected to bring balance and stability to the team during the final stages of the campaign.
